"This book is based on the results of a conference held in South Afr ica in November 2009. Its basis is a number of research projects that m ostly took place under the banner of the Hivos/ISS Civil Society Buildi ng Knowledge Programme" -- T.p. verso.
First published: Hivos/ISS Civil Society Building Knowledge Programm e, June 2010.
Includes bibliographical references.
A critical historical context on Mobilising social justice / Liepoll o Lebohang Pheko and Edward Sebastien -- Introduction to Mobilising soc ial justice: critical discussions on the potential for civic action and structural change / Remko Berkhout and Jeff Handmaker -- Civic-state i nteractions and the potential for structural change / Jeff Handmaker -- The budget process and strategic civic interventions / Frank S. Jenkin s -- Civic action and legal mobilisation: the Phiri water meters case / Jackie Dugard -- Resistance and repression: policing protest in post-a partheid South Africa / Marcelle C. Dawson -- Migrant mobilisation: str ucture and strategies for claiming rights in South Africa and Kenya / Z aheera Jinnah with Rio Holoday -- Unlocking the potential for civic act ion and structural change: reflections on mobilising social justice / J eff Handmaker and Remko Berkhout -- Transforming our society / conferen ce address by Yasmin Sooka -- A journey of personal discovery / confere nce address by Shakrukh Alam.
